About The Role
You will:

  • Be a culture champion for our Primary School by spearheading school culture events within the school's vision and annual theme
  • Engage with the many stakeholders who make up Nova Pioneer community- parents, students and teachers by:
  • Coordinating and planning parent events, fora, seminars, orientations and open days
  • Writing parent communication and serving as first point of contact on parent queries and concerns
  • Coordinating 1:1 and group parent meetings
  • Managing student behaviour by maintaining a school behaviour tracker, documenting incidents, following the school's code of conduct while working with parents and teachers
  • Coach teachers on managing student behaviour
  • Serve as point person for transport, Ops and other support teams on campus
  • Manage school events such as Sports Day, Baraza Council, Graduation, Swimming galas, Soccer tournaments and other school events.
  • Manage clubs and field trips, primary owner of implementation of all extramural activities.
  • Coach and manage the Student Affairs team that comprise the School Nurse, School Counselor and Associate Dean of Students
  • Supporting PFS and Finance in physically gating students from class until they have cleared their balances or completed a payment plan. Coordinate with DDL, PFS, and school-based team to create a plan for gating students from both transportation and classes.
  • Work with the Transportation Manager to tailor and support all aspects of the school's transportation plans and system, including scheduling, routing, and behavioural expectations and systems for busses.
  • Primary owner of Student Leadership Development: Create plans and systems for teaching student leadership development to Novaneers, including supporting rollout with teachers, training and development for teachers, and observation and feedback on implementation.
  • Work with the School Counselor and teachers to create individual student behaviour plans and student support plans
